Thunder Storm After looking around a bit I realised that there were no thuder storms.....and the storm allready programed into VX was just sideways rain......so I made one myself.This tutorial is set up in to easy one by one steps just to make it that little bit easier. 1.Where theres thunder there is rain..... To begin create a new event and make it "parralell process" and "Below Character" then place a Strom power 9...but this totaly optional because you dont acctually need the rain for the thunder to work. To add a storm just go to tab 2 in you events menu and it is under "picture and weather". once you are in there you just choose what weather you want.....preferably Rain or Storm.....and set its power to what ever you want (anything above 5 in recomended by me)

Now create a new event with the same properties as the rain (parralell and Below Character) This one is for the thunder.To begin with we are putting in the flash of the lightning. to do this you will need to go to Tab 2 and click on "Flash Screen". Now with this menu that pops up choose a colour to make you lightning (probably yellow or bright blue)...To make yellow turn you blue to 0 and red to 255 and green about 204...make sure you lower the strength a bit too so the colour is a tad transperent...... You will also need to untick the "wait for completion box and increase the time to about 90. ( this means the colour will appear and it will take 90 frame to dissapear)....once again you can fine tune your timing and colour.

This bit took me while........In this ste we are adding the monserouse clap of the thunder.......The SE's I chose to be my thunder were "Thunder 9" and "Thunder 10"....Make sure you put Thunder 10 first because that the Sharp strike of the thunder and Thunder 9 is the rumbling after math.....You can find the play SE under the 2nd tab under "Music and Sounds"......Duh

Waiting........ hmmmm if you cant see or hear that then you are quiet weird.....to stop the constant yellow and blur of noise add a "wait" at the begining your event. I insetrted a 600 frame wait at the beginigng, therefor the thunder only occurs every 10 seconds.... 4.(optional)Shaking in your boots You can also add a "shake Screen" for added effect.....To do this you will need to go to Tab 2 and find :"shake Screen under the Screen effects subtitle....just tweak the settings a bit to suite you likings.....

I did something similar to this but only used one, instead of multiple events. I simply use it as a common event (since I will be using it on multiple maps). I did some things a bit different though, such as varied up the volume of the thunder 10 and the time between "lightning strikes" to make it feel more real. See my screen shot below for what I did to "spice it up". I put the volume of the first thunder 10 to normal (80%), the second to max (100%), and the third to one click below (90%). Good stuff!
